What is a Therapeutic Body Massage?
A therapeutic body massage is a professional treatment that uses specific techniques to address pain and dysfunction. Unlike a general massage, it focuses on problem areas identified during an initial assessment.
The therapist uses a combination of:
Deep tissue massage to break down scar tissue and adhesions.
Myofascial release to ease tension in connective tissues.
Trigger point therapy to deactivate painful muscle knots.
Stretching and mobilization to improve joint function.
Each session is tailored to your unique needs. The therapist listens carefully to your symptoms and adjusts pressure and techniques accordingly. This personalized care helps maximize pain relief and supports long-term recovery.

What to Expect During Your Therapeutic Massage Session
If you are new to therapeutic massage, knowing what to expect can ease any concerns. Here is a typical session outline:
Initial consultation: The therapist asks about your pain history, lifestyle, and goals.
Physical assessment: They check posture, muscle tightness, and movement restrictions.
Treatment plan: A customized plan is created based on your needs.
Massage session: You lie on a massage table while the therapist works on targeted areas.
Post-session advice: You receive tips on stretches, hydration, and self-care.
Sessions usually last between 45 to 60 minutes. You can wear comfortable clothing or undress to your comfort level. The therapist uses oils or lotions to reduce friction and enhance the massage experience.
Remember to communicate openly during the session. Let the therapist know if the pressure is too light or too strong. Your feedback helps ensure the treatment is effective and comfortable.
